What is Dogwood Therapeutics's interest expense?
Dogwood Therapeutics (DWTX) reported interest expense of $77.35K in Q1 2026.
How has Dogwood Therapeutics's interest expense changed year-over-year?
Dogwood Therapeutics's interest expense increased by 152.6% year-over-year, from -$147.09K to $77.35K.

What does interest expense mean?
Cost of borrowing — interest paid or accrued on bonds, bank loans, credit facilities, finance leases, and other debt obligations.
